This research aimed to create a portable electrochemical sensor for detecting liquid crystal monomers using environmentally friendly materials.
Developed a miniature detection system based on flexible electrochemical sensors.
Utilized metal-free nitrogen-doped carbon black for sensor fabrication.
The sensors demonstrated effective detection of liquid crystal monomers in various conditions.
Field tests confirmed the practicality and reliability of the portable detection system.
